Progress of the Otay II port project in Tijuana stands out

Experts who are part of the Otay II port project were invited to the meeting of members of the Foreign Trade and Logistics Committee of the Association of the Maquiladora and Export Industry (index) Zona Costa BC , who highlighted the importance of this new border port.

The speakers were Ing. Mario Orso, director of Intermodal Projects of the California Department of Transportation (Caltrans), District 11 , and his counterpart in Mexico, Ing. Erika García, director of Intermodal Projects of the Secretariat of Infrastructure, Communications and Transportation (SICT).

In his speech, Mario Orso mentioned that 600 million dollars have been committed on the North American side , although the total project will cost 1,000 million dollars.

He explained that 51% of the budget comes from federal funds, 40% from state funds and 9% from local funds.

In addition, he commented that the estimated completion date of the work is at the end of 2024.

In this sense, he indicated that in order to carry out the project, it was agreed by the governments on both sides of the border that it would not begin until the access routes to the entrance gates were advanced, as well as the infrastructure of road connection.

Mario Orso stressed that they are currently working on the documentation for the construction of the port of entry, with smart technology, since without it the project will not be successful.

Likewise, he stressed that the measurement of waiting times is essential on both sides of the border.

For her part, Eng. Erika García argued that the border port will have an expansion of 31 hectares , which is why today the release of the right of way is already being developed, both for the road and the border port.

He reported that work is being done with the Federal Electricity Commission (CFE) for the supply of electricity, and that considerable progress has been made to relocate the high-voltage towers where the road passes.

This project, he said, will undoubtedly bring great benefits to foreign trade in the Baja California coastal area , while endorsing the commitment of both governments to work together, making this region one of the most important in the world.
